About this resource
This initiative provides financial aid to low-income families with children as they work towards becoming self-sufficient. The cash assistance aims to cover essential needs like food, clothing, shelter, and utilities. Recipients of TANF may also have the opportunity to join the Jobs Opportunity and Basic Skills (JOBS) program, which aids in obtaining a high school diploma or GED, along with job readiness and essential life skills.
Intake Procedure: Applications can be submitted online, via phone, or in person at a local office (note that Processing Centers do not provide in-person services). After submitting the application: - The local DHS office will reach out to the applicant to arrange an in-person or phone interview - Applicants have the option to contact the local DHS office to schedule the interview - DHS representatives are not permitted to leave messages on voicemails that do not include the applicant's name in the greeting.
Fees: There are no fees associated with the application.
Who can use this
- - Families with low income having children under 18 or pregnant women in their 9th month, with the requirement that the parent under 18 is the head of the household - Must reside in Oregon - Must have minimal or no income and very few assets (like property, vehicles, or bank accounts). Applicants need to be U.S. citizens or qualified non-citizens, and non-citizen parents can apply for benefits on behalf of their U.S. citizen children.
Documents you may need
- Proof of ID, proof of income, Social Security numbers (SSN) for all members of the family who want benefits, and proof of immigration status (if applicable). Applicants who have trouble obtaining proof of income or other documents can have an eligibility worker help them obtain income verification and other needed information
